Experience Preferred.... But Not Essential is a 1982 British TV film directed by Peter Duffell as part of the First Love series.[1] It is set in a Welsh hotel in 1962 where Annie, a student, arrives to spend the summer as a waitress.[2]

Like the other First Love films, Experience preferred.... was shot "in about twenty days for well under £0.5m"[3] though the overall budget was £505,000.[4] Goldcrest Films invested £480,000 in it and received £728,000 earning them a profit of £248,000.[5]
